Safer Hand Solutions are delighted to be recruiting on behalf of a fantastic and growing business in Stoke–on–Trent for an experienced Payroll Administrator .

This is an ongoing temporary opportunity with an immediate start available for the right candidate.

Working closely with the HR and Accounts teams, you will play a key role in ensuring payroll and attendance records are managed accurately and efficiently.

This is a great opportunity to join a supportive organisation and contribute to an exciting period of growth.

Key Responsibilities

  • Manage and maintain employee time and attendance records
  • Monitor and oversee clocking–in and clocking–out systems
  • Record and track holidays, sickness, absences and lateness
  • Validate attendance data and prepare payroll information for submission to an external payroll bureau
  • Produce attendance and payroll–related reports
  • Liaise with managers to resolve discrepancies and missing information
  • Support HR and Finance with payroll queries and audits
  • Ensure compliance with company policies, employment legislation and GDPR requirements
  • Participate in payroll automation and process improvement projects
  • Assist with system testing and implementation of new payroll features
